**Ticket: SweepStone retention job fails signature check**

The nightly SweepStone data-retention sweeper aborts at startup because its policy bundle fails verification after yesterday's re-sign. Diff confirms the bundle is intact; the verifier is simply pinned to the old key. Patch updates the pinned value to the current one, shown below for review.

release key, kagap-yahog: bky3_XQU

Finance Review Summary — Customer Concentration

Prepared for the incoming director, Brindlecote Manufacturing.

Top client, Quellan Retail Group, now represents 41% of trailing revenue, up from 29% two years ago. Loss or renegotiation of this account would breach covenant headroom within two quarters. Mitigation to date: two mid-tier prospects in diligence, neither signed. Pricing concessions to Quellan have compressed margin by 3 points. Recommended actions and planned responses appear in the note below.

board note of kadug-tawig: Only 5 of the 100 pilot accounts renewed Oliath, so a churn review is set for April 15.

Hi Devlin,

As requested for your review, here is the thumbnail generation queue handover. Jobs land in the `thumb_jobs` table on the Larkspire cluster, workers poll every two seconds, and failed renders retry three times before quarantine. Access is read-mostly; only the worker role writes. To audit the queue state directly, connect with the string documented below.

database URL for hawip-kagap: redis://rusok_svc:bMCaqek7MRWIOJ@db-8501.zarqeltech.corp:5432/sileth

Ticket: Baseline vault sealed — cannot update suppression file

While reviewing PR changes to `lintholm.baseline.json`, I found the signing vault sealed itself after the weekend patch cycle. Without it, we cannot re-sign the updated baseline, so the static-analysis gate blocks every merge. The unseal procedure is documented in the Lintholm runbook and requires one reviewer present. At the unseal prompt, enter the recovery passphrase below.

strongbox words: druiel-frador-brieth-druys-fenys-zorwyn-zorael